Transaction 1509709616cff273b56768256346bc6c8784e9906ab54e548666f55223e78a94
1 Input
2 Outputs
- 1509709616cff273b56768256346bc6c8784e9906ab54e548666f55223e78a94:0
- 1509709616cff273b56768256346bc6c8784e9906ab54e548666f55223e78a94:1
value 4417345
address 19PnVF17uYvhhXXDgTtcmvZqhLMf3rjmEQ
value 31540302
address 1AJSJuyBSHvUoYr4pDbunnwj3NbnwX7f2f